How do I change my voice when sending a voice message on WhatsApp?

How do I change my voice when sending a voice message on WhatsApp - briefly?

To change your voice when sending a voice message on WhatsApp, you can use third-party apps that offer voice modification features. Simply record your message using one of these apps and then send it via WhatsApp.

Manually Altering Your Speech Patterns

If you prefer not to use third-party apps, you can manually alter your voice by changing your speech patterns:

  1. Pitch and Tone: Adjust the pitch and tone of your voice. For a higher pitch, try tightening the muscles in your throat. For a lower pitch, relax those muscles. Practice speaking with different tones to find one that suits your needs.
  2. Accent and Dialect: Change your accent or dialect. This can be done by mimicking a specific regional accent you are familiar with. Pay attention to the pronunciation, rhythm, and intonation patterns of the desired accent.
  3. Speed and Pacing: Alter the speed and pacing of your speech. Speaking faster or slower than usual can create a different effect. Experiment with pauses and emphasis to add variety to your voice message.
  4. Volume and Intensity: Adjust the volume and intensity of your voice. Whispering, for example, can create an intimate or secretive tone. Shouting can convey urgency or excitement.
  5. Breath Control: Manipulate your breath control to add dramatic effects. Taking deep breaths before speaking can give your voice more resonance, while shallow breathing can make it sound softer and more delicate.
